Output 320c0637c4fb24df57c86164a2c04905851c902315b6b63dd97e2a606a504756:4

value
103205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 845b89b63ef9813321aec01ade87cf48fd1a4bef OP_EQUAL
address
3Dkrn2rPhBvpNhqCeRC4V5W5zMpMBocoXj
transaction
320c0637c4fb24df57c86164a2c04905851c902315b6b63dd97e2a606a504756
spent
true